I completed a two week unpaid work experience at Eliza Jane Howell, a womenswear wholesaler specialising in high end bridal and occasion wear after finishing my exams.
My daily job was -
General stock room duties such as keeping the area clean, ordered and tidy.
Opening and un packing deliveries / returns
Putting garments back into stock and keeping all stock organised by style number, size and colour to make picking orders efficient.
Carefully wrapping and packing garments to be sent to stockists and manufacturers.
Speaking to stockists and helping with queries.
